Fractality in tumor growth at the avascular stage from a generalization of the logistic-Gompertz dynamics
Luiza M.S. Miranda and
Andre M.C. Souza
Physica A: Statistical Mechanics and its Applications, 2023, vol. 618, issue C
Abstract:
The dynamics between healthy and malignant cells at the avascular stage of growth is described by a set of chemical reactions representing the populations of both types of cells. We obtain a generalization of the logistic-Gompertz dynamics and study the consequences in terms of the properties of tumor growth associated with the Warburg effect, mitosis and nutrient and space apoptosis. As a result of the stochastic nature of this process, a fractal morphology is observed in this region. Our results agree with experimental results for growth of tumor cell colonies.
